Output 1f93b6b96ce18c3a0bc272dde528a8c7d40cfb01bfc40c9984ddb816f61dc0e6:1

value
18776466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8a785835f36622d6d8437705b62655011a7d7dd OP_EQUAL
address
3MSaZaZf2ZGLMWYmddLs3nLE917XrBGih7
transaction
1f93b6b96ce18c3a0bc272dde528a8c7d40cfb01bfc40c9984ddb816f61dc0e6
spent
true